._overlay_1lb2o_1{position:fixed;inset:0;background:#000000b3;display:flex;align-items:center;justify-content:center;z-index:10000;padding:1rem}._modal_1lb2o_15{background:var(--bg-primary, #fff);border-radius:16px;max-width:600px;width:100%;max-height:90vh;overflow-y:auto;box-shadow:0 25px 50px #00000040;animation:_slideUp_1lb2o_1 .3s ease-out}@keyframes _slideUp_1lb2o_1{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}._header_1lb2o_37{padding:1.5rem 1.5rem 1rem;border-bottom:1px solid var(--border-color, #eee);text-align:center}._title_1lb2o_43{font-size:1.5rem;font-weight:700;color:var(--text-primary, #1a1a1a);margin:0 0 .5rem}._subtitle_1lb2o_50{font-size:.95rem;color:var(--text-secondary, #666);margin:0}._content_1lb2o_56{padding:1.5rem}._section_1lb2o_60{margin-bottom:1.5rem}._section_1lb2o_60 h3{font-size:1rem;font-weight:600;color:var(--text-primary, #1a1a1a);margin:0 0 .75rem;display:flex;align-items:center;gap:.5rem}._section_1lb2o_60 p{font-size:.9rem;color:var(--text-secondary, #555);margin:0 0 .5rem;line-height:1.5}._section_1lb2o_60 ul{margin:0;padding-left:1.5rem}._section_1lb2o_60 li{font-size:.875rem;color:var(--text-secondary, #555);margin-bottom:.4rem;line-height:1.4}._warning_1lb2o_93{background:#fff3cd;border:1px solid #ffc107;border-radius:8px;padding:1rem;display:flex;gap:.75rem;align-items:flex-start}._warningIcon_1lb2o_103{font-size:1.25rem;flex-shrink:0}._warning_1lb2o_93 p{margin:0;font-size:.85rem;color:#856404;line-height:1.4}._footer_1lb2o_115{padding:1.25rem 1.5rem;border-top:1px solid var(--border-color, #eee);background:var(--bg-secondary, #f8f9fa);border-radius:0 0 16px 16px}._checkboxLabel_1lb2o_122{display:flex;align-items:flex-start;gap:.75rem;cursor:pointer;margin-bottom:1.25rem}._checkbox_1lb2o_122{width:20px;height:20px;flex-shrink:0;margin-top:2px;cursor:pointer;accent-color:#4caf50}._checkboxText_1lb2o_139{font-size:.9rem;color:var(--text-primary, #333);line-height:1.4}._checkboxText_1lb2o_139 a{color:#2196f3;text-decoration:none}._checkboxText_1lb2o_139 a:hover{text-decoration:underline}._buttons_1lb2o_154{display:flex;gap:1rem;justify-content:flex-end}._declineButton_1lb2o_160{padding:.75rem 1.5rem;border:1px solid var(--border-color, #ddd);background:transparent;color:var(--text-secondary, #666);border-radius:8px;font-size:.95rem;font-weight:500;cursor:pointer;transition:all .2s}._declineButton_1lb2o_160:hover:not(:disabled){background:var(--bg-hover, #f0f0f0)}._declineButton_1lb2o_160:disabled{opacity:.5;cursor:not-allowed}._acceptButton_1lb2o_181{padding:.75rem 1.5rem;border:none;background:linear-gradient(135deg,#4caf50,#45a049);color:#fff;border-radius:8px;font-size:.95rem;font-weight:600;cursor:pointer;transition:all .2s;box-shadow:0 2px 8px #4caf504d}._acceptButton_1lb2o_181:hover:not(:disabled){background:linear-gradient(135deg,#45a049,#3d8b40);box-shadow:0 4px 12px #4caf5066}._acceptButton_1lb2o_181:disabled{opacity:.5;cursor:not-allowed;box-shadow:none}@media (max-width: 480px){._modal_1lb2o_15{max-height:95vh}._header_1lb2o_37{padding:1.25rem 1rem 1rem}._title_1lb2o_43{font-size:1.25rem}._content_1lb2o_56{padding:1rem}._section_1lb2o_60{margin-bottom:1.25rem}._footer_1lb2o_115{padding:1rem}._buttons_1lb2o_154{flex-direction:column-reverse}._declineButton_1lb2o_160,._acceptButton_1lb2o_181{width:100%;text-align:center}}._container_g1orl_4{width:100%;flex:1;min-height:0;display:flex;flex-direction:column;align-items:stretch;overflow-y:auto;box-sizing:border-box}._loading_g1orl_16{display:flex;justify-content:center;align-items:center;min-height:60vh;font-weight:600;color:#6b7280;align-self:stretch;width:100%}._page_g1orl_29{width:100%;max-width:100%;margin:0;padding:32px clamp(16px,4vw,40px) 64px;box-sizing:border-box}._pageTitle_g1orl_38{margin:0 0 6px;font-size:32px;font-weight:800;letter-spacing:-.02em;color:#111827}._pageSubtitle_g1orl_46{margin:0 0 24px;font-size:16px;color:#4b5563;line-height:1.55}._card_g1orl_55{background:#fff;border:1px solid #e5e7eb;border-radius:16px;padding:28px 24px}._sectionTitle_g1orl_64{margin:32px 0 16px;padding-top:24px;border-top:1px solid #f0f0f2;font-size:17px;font-weight:700;letter-spacing:-.015em;color:#111827}._sectionTitle_g1orl_64:first-child{margin-top:0;padding-top:0;border-top:none}._field_g1orl_82{margin-bottom:20px}._field_g1orl_82:last-child{margin-bottom:0}._label_g1orl_90{display:block;margin-bottom:6px;font-size:14px;font-weight:600;color:#111827}._optional_g1orl_98{color:#9ca3af;font-weight:500}._input_g1orl_103{width:100%;padding:10px 14px;border:1px solid #d1d5db;border-radius:10px;font:inherit;font-size:16px;color:#1f2937;background:#fff;outline:none;transition:border-color .15s,box-shadow .15s;box-sizing:border-box}._input_g1orl_103:focus{border-color:#6366f1;box-shadow:0 0 0 3px #6366f11f}._hint_g1orl_122{margin-top:4px;font-size:13px;line-height:1.45;color:#6b7280}._counter_g1orl_129{margin-top:4px;font-size:13px;color:#6b7280;text-align:right}._errorMessage_g1orl_136{color:#ef4444;font-size:14px;margin-top:4px}._fieldRow_g1orl_144{display:flex;align-items:center;justify-content:space-between;gap:10px;margin-bottom:6px}._twoCol_g1orl_152{display:grid;grid-template-columns:1fr 1fr;gap:16px}._threeCol_g1orl_158{display:grid;grid-template-columns:1fr 1fr 1fr;gap:16px}._checkboxLabel_g1orl_166{display:inline-flex;align-items:center;gap:8px;font-size:14px;color:#374151;cursor:pointer}._aiBtn_g1orl_177{display:inline-flex;align-items:center;gap:6px;padding:8px 16px;background:linear-gradient(135deg,#8b5cf6,#6366f1);color:#fff;border:none;border-radius:8px;font-size:14px;font-weight:600;cursor:pointer;white-space:nowrap;transition:opacity .15s,transform .15s}._aiBtn_g1orl_177:hover:not(:disabled){opacity:.9;transform:translateY(-1px)}._aiBtn_g1orl_177:disabled{opacity:.55;cursor:not-allowed}._spinning_g1orl_203{animation:_spin_g1orl_203 1s linear infinite}@keyframes _spin_g1orl_203{to{transform:rotate(360deg)}}._fileInfo_g1orl_213{display:flex;align-items:center;gap:8px;margin-top:8px;font-size:13px;color:#6b7280}._removeLink_g1orl_222{background:none;border:none;color:#ef4444;cursor:pointer;font-size:12px;font-weight:600;padding:0}._removeLink_g1orl_222:hover{text-decoration:underline}._previewGrid_g1orl_238{display:grid;grid-template-columns:repeat(auto-fill,minmax(96px,1fr));gap:8px;margin-top:10px}._previewImage_g1orl_245{width:100%;height:96px;object-fit:cover;display:block;border-radius:10px}._error_g1orl_136{background:#ef444414;color:#dc2626;padding:12px 14px;border-radius:10px;margin-top:20px;font-size:14px;border:1px solid rgba(239,68,68,.2)}._submitRow_g1orl_267{display:flex;gap:12px;margin-top:28px}._btnPrimary_g1orl_273{padding:12px 32px;background:#4f46e5;color:#fff;border:none;border-radius:12px;font-size:15px;font-weight:700;cursor:pointer;transition:background .15s}._btnPrimary_g1orl_273:hover:not(:disabled){background:#4338ca}._btnPrimary_g1orl_273:disabled{opacity:.6;cursor:not-allowed}._btnGhost_g1orl_294{padding:12px 24px;background:transparent;color:#6b7280;border:1px solid #d1d5db;border-radius:12px;font-size:15px;font-weight:600;cursor:pointer;transition:background .15s}._btnGhost_g1orl_294:hover{background:#f9fafb}@media (max-width: 900px){._threeCol_g1orl_158{grid-template-columns:1fr 1fr}}@media (max-width: 640px){._page_g1orl_29{width:100%;padding:20px 14px 48px}._pageTitle_g1orl_38{font-size:26px}._card_g1orl_55{padding:20px 16px}._twoCol_g1orl_152,._threeCol_g1orl_158{grid-template-columns:1fr}._submitRow_g1orl_267{flex-direction:column}._btnPrimary_g1orl_273,._btnGhost_g1orl_294{width:100%;text-align:center}}[data-theme=dark] ._container_g1orl_4{background:#0a0b1e;color:#e2e8f0}[data-theme=dark] ._pageTitle_g1orl_38,[data-theme=dark] ._sectionTitle_g1orl_64,[data-theme=dark] ._label_g1orl_90{color:#f1f5f9}[data-theme=dark] ._pageSubtitle_g1orl_46,[data-theme=dark] ._hint_g1orl_122,[data-theme=dark] ._counter_g1orl_129,[data-theme=dark] ._optional_g1orl_98{color:#94a3b8}[data-theme=dark] ._card_g1orl_55{background:#1a1b2e;border-color:#2d2e42}[data-theme=dark] ._sectionTitle_g1orl_64{border-top-color:#2d2e42}[data-theme=dark] ._input_g1orl_103{background:#12132a;border-color:#2d2e42;color:#e2e8f0}[data-theme=dark] ._input_g1orl_103:focus{border-color:#818cf8;box-shadow:0 0 0 3px #818cf826}[data-theme=dark] ._checkboxLabel_g1orl_166{color:#cbd5e1}[data-theme=dark] ._fileInfo_g1orl_213{color:#94a3b8}[data-theme=dark] ._btnGhost_g1orl_294{background:#1a1b2e;border-color:#2d2e42;color:#e2e8f0}[data-theme=dark] ._btnGhost_g1orl_294:hover{background:#232440}[data-theme=dark] ._error_g1orl_136{background:#ef44441f;border-color:#ef444440}._radioRow_9y7ya_5{display:flex;flex-wrap:wrap;gap:18px;margin-top:4px}._radioItem_9y7ya_12{display:inline-flex;align-items:center;gap:7px;font-size:15px;color:#374151;cursor:pointer}._radioItem_9y7ya_12 input[type=radio]{accent-color:#6366f1}._previewItem_9y7ya_27{position:relative;border-radius:10px;overflow:hidden}._removeBtn_9y7ya_33{position:absolute;top:5px;right:5px;width:22px;height:22px;border:none;border-radius:50%;background:#0009;color:#fff;display:inline-flex;align-items:center;justify-content:center;cursor:pointer;transition:background .15s}._removeBtn_9y7ya_33:hover{background:#dc2626d9}[data-theme=dark] ._radioItem_9y7ya_12{color:#cbd5e1}._modalFormRoot_1iqoh_3{width:100%;align-items:stretch}._modalFormRoot_1iqoh_3 ._page_1iqoh_8{width:100%;max-width:100%;margin:0;padding:0 0 24px}._coverPickHint_1iqoh_15{font-size:12px;color:#6b7280;margin:0 0 8px}._previewItemClickable_1iqoh_24{cursor:pointer}._previewItemCover_1iqoh_28{outline:3px solid #4f46e5;outline-offset:2px;border-radius:10px}._removeBtnOverImage_1iqoh_35{z-index:2}._coverLabel_1iqoh_39{position:absolute;bottom:6px;left:6px;right:6px;text-align:center;font-size:10px;font-weight:700;color:#fff;background:#4f46e5eb;padding:3px 6px;border-radius:6px;pointer-events:none}[data-theme=dark] ._coverPickHint_1iqoh_15{color:#94a3b8}._companyLogoPreviewWrap_1iqoh_58{margin-top:10px}._companyLogoPreview_1iqoh_58{position:relative;width:168px;height:168px;border-radius:14px;overflow:hidden;border:1px solid #e5e7eb;background:transparent;box-sizing:border-box}._companyLogoImg_1iqoh_73{width:100%;height:100%;max-width:100%;max-height:100%;object-fit:contain;object-position:center;display:block;box-sizing:border-box;padding:6px}[data-theme=dark] ._companyLogoPreview_1iqoh_58{border-color:#2d2e42;background:transparent}
